Experience the richness of Luberon Burnt Sienna Pigment, a natural, inorganic earth pigment renowned for its warm, translucent, and burnt orange-brown hue. Derived from the iron oxide-rich deposits of Luberon Mastif in Provence, southern France, this exceptional pigment boasts a fascinating history, exceptional lightfastness, and versatility in various artistic mediums.
Luberon Burnt Sienna’s unique characteristics stem from its composition, which includes iron oxide hydroxide as the primary coloring ingredient, along with secondary coloring ingredients such as calcium, manganese oxide, and carbonic materials. The alumina-silicate base of this pigment further contributes to its distinctive properties. With a color strength twice that of yellow ocher, and containing up to 70% iron oxide hydroxide, this pigment is a prized addition to any artist’s palette.
Roasting natural sienna earth transforms it into burnt sienna, significantly enhancing its hue and depth. Our roasting process in furnaces yields an extraordinary reddish-brown color and exceptional transparency, making Luberon Burnt Sienna Pigment an ideal choice for fresco, oil, tempera, and watercolor applications.
As a permanent pigment with medium tinting strength, burnt sienna is compatible with a range of mediums, including oil, and exhibits excellent lightfastness. With an oil absorption ratio of 45-55 parts by weight, it can be easily incorporated into oil-based paints. Additionally, burnt sienna is non-reactive with solvents and alkaline substances, although it is partially soluble in acids.
The excellent lightfastness of Luberon Burnt Sienna Pigment has earned it a rating of I in acrylic, oil, and watercolor, ensuring that your creations will retain their vibrancy over time. As a non-toxic, natural pigment, it is an excellent choice for artists seeking to explore the rich, earthy tones of the Luberon region.
